I am just checking , in the city directory record I have the indexer did not add the surname of the spouse . I believe that you just copy the one for the husband, correct

US—City Directories, 1902–1936 [Part G] [MQLW-JRT]

    From Project Instructions/What To Remember About This Project:

    A spouse's name, if listed, may have been recorded in parentheses after the name of the principal individual. The surname should be indexed for both individuals. If a spouse is listed as deceased by the words "wid" or "widow of," do not index the spouse.
